- 2.6 相对和绝对路径
路径 :任何一个文件都有一个从根开始的地方
绝对路径: 从根开始的路径 叫绝对路径(不管你在哪个目录下,都能找到想找的文件)
例子:你在 目录/ tmp/ 可以通该路径找到其他目录下的文件就是绝对路径
相对路径: 相对所在位置的路径 (只能在当前的目录下寻找文件)
例子: 相对当前位置的路径找的文件
pwd = 查看当前所在的路径 目录
- 2.7 CD命令
cd= change directory 改变位置, 进入其它目录
cd - = 进入上次所在目录位置。
cd = 回到用户的家目录下。
cd ~ = ~ 和用户的家目录是一致的
cd .. = 进入上一级的目录
cd= change directory 改变位置, 进入其它目录
cd - = 进入上次所在目录位置。
cd = 回到用户的家目录下。
cd ~ = ~ 和用户的家目录是一致的
cd .. = 进入上一级的目录
- 2.8 创建和删除目录mkdir rmdir
mkdir = make directory 创建目录
mkdir -p = 级联创建目录。
mkdir -v = 可视化
rmdir = remove directory 移除 删除目录,无法删除文件
rmdir -p =级联删除空目录,无法删除文件 (容易出错少用)
mkdir创建目录
mkdir 不能级联创建目录
要创建多个目录在mkdir后加p选项 mkdir -p
如果要能看到创建目录过程 可以在选项后加v 可视化 mkdir -pv
rmdir 移除 删除目录 (只能删除空目录。无法删除文件)
列子:
rmdir -p 可以级联删除 只要目录为空就会删除,无法删文档 (一般不用,容易删错)
- 2.9 rm命令
history = 命令历史
! 命令 = 从命令历史里找最近该命令开头的命令
rmdir比较局限只能删除目录不能删除文件 ,
rm =remove 删除文件目录
rm -f = 强制删除文件目录
rm -r= 级联删除文件目录
rm -v = 可视化删除过程
删除不存在的目录rm -f 不会报错
rm = remove 可以删除文件,非空目录
rm -f = 强制删除文件目录
rm -r = 级联删除目录 (里面有文件也可以删除)
rm -v =可视化删除过程
来源:oschina
链接:https://my.oschina.net/u/3708811/blog/1555197